Strategic Learning and Knowledge Management Edited by Ron Sanchez University of Western Australia and Aimé Heene University of Gent, Belgium. Published in association with the Strategic Management Society, The Wiley Strategic Management Series aims to illustrate the ‘best in global strategic management’ for academics, business practitioners and consultants. Strategic Learning and Knowledge Management develops new theory and applications for the strategic management of ‘learning organizations’ and their knowledge assets. Extending the theoretical framework of competence-based strategic management to the analysis of learning and knowledge, the contributors explore strategically important learning processes within and between organizations. New concepts for categorizing strategically important knowledge are also introduced, as are new methods for effectively managing a firm’s knowledge assets. This book:
  • Investigates organizational learning and knowledge management in leading companies.
  • Examines learning and knowledge management in several industry contexts, including high-tech and software, but also in more traditional industries.
  • Explores the role of learning and knowledge management in strategic management.

Strategic Learning and Knowledge Management The increasingly dynamic nature of competition has made the improvement of organizational learning and the development of more effective methods for managing knowledge, central concerns of contemporary strategic management. Strategic Learning and Knowledge Management draws on ongoing research into organizational competence to introduce several new approaches to the strategic management of learning and knowledge. Concepts from emerging theory in competence-based competition are used to investigate processes of strategic learning, examining both organizational contexts in which learning takes place and organizational dynamics for creating new knowledge. The search for competitive advantage, however, also challenges organizations to become more effective in using their existing knowledge to greatest strategic benefit. Accordingly, this volume also examines processes within firms that improve both the creation and application of new knowledge in competitive and cooperative interactions between organizations. The volume is divided into four sections:
  • Section One provides an overview of the current competence perspective on strategic learning and knowledge management
  • Section Two explores strategic learning processes within organizations
  • Section Three examines strategic learning between organizations
  • Section Four investigates the strategic management of knowledge in competence-based competition
Strategic Learning and Knowledge Management challenges many notions prevalent in current discussions of knowledge and learning, such as the strategic value of ‘tacit knowledge’ and the need to rely primarily on internal learning processes. Using case studies from American and European companies, the contributors bring you up to date with current thinking about managing strategically important knowledge in organizations.
